Home > Meme Archive

What the French E-mail Meme Reveals About America's Runaway Culture of Work

Save on your hotel - www.hotelscombined.com
The rule would supposedly force managers of workers in tech and consulting jobs to stop sending e-mails and other business communications outside of designated work schedules. It was ;described as a mandate for workers to “resist the temptation to look ...
Express VPN
Express VPN
Save on your hotel - www.hotelscombined.com